Fibrinogen is a soluble protein found in blood plasma and is produced by the liver cells. The protein is a hexamer consisting of two sets of disulfide linked chains. Fibrinogen is essential for blood coagulation as the precursor of fibrin. It is converted to fibrin by the action of thrombin in the presence of calcium ions.
